U.S., April 26 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T06386458) titled 'Assessing AThrough Radiofrequency Transseptal Puncture System for Left Atrial Access' on April 23.

Brief Summary: This study is a prospective, multicenter, randomized controlled trial with a non-inferiority design. Participants are patients scheduled for atrial septal puncture. After signing informed consent, subjects will be randomly assigned to either the radiofrequency transseptal puncture system group (referred to as the trial group) or the traditional mechanical transseptal puncture system group (referred to as the control group). All participants will undergo immediate postoperative and discharge clinical follow-ups.
